Default Thanks guys n gals I got my SV race bike.

After absorbing info from about a million different places I made the jump and soerted what I hope is the best bike for me.
Its a 2003 SV 650 naked set up ready to race.
Front end is resprung with emulators, rear end is Ohlins , It has a high rise pipe and a Dynajet kit. Crash bungs have been fitted.It has No instrument panel to break.The CDI unit has been replaced
It has an aftermarket front fairing and a gsxr600 single seat unit on the back.
Despite footpeg clearance issues i was told about i can't get mine to touch down.
Now its a case of -"the bull**** stops when the flag drops" and see how well I go against the highly tuned 400-450cc multi's and the odd 250 stroker race bike.
